The earliest built structures in San Francisco trace back to the Spanish Empire’s missionary efforts in the 1700s. The original Mission Dolores, a cornerstone of this history, dates to 1776. While most residential structures in the city were built between the late 1800s and early 1900s, their recorded construction dates often appear as “1900” in city records. This placeholder date typically reflects incomplete historical documentation rather than the actual year of construction.
